Silicon metal 441 is mainly used in the production of alloys, especially aluminum alloys. By adding this industrial silicon to alloy formulations, manufacturers can significantly improve their mechanical properties and ensure that the final product meets strict performance standards. It is particularly prominent in the manufacture of ADC12 and A03800 alloys, where its properties are fully exploited to achieve excellent results. In addition to alloy production, silicon metal 441 also plays a vital role in the preparation of polysilicon and silicone, which are essential in the electronics and chemical industries. In addition, metal silicon 441 plays an important role in the manufacture of advanced refractory materials. Adding it to the refractory formulation can improve heat resistance, wear resistance and oxidation resistance, making it an indispensable material in high-temperature applications.
